    [quote author=Hola link=board=DCPCEmu;num=1087031282;start=15#23 date=06/14/04 at 06:51:19]The emulator has no SDL support and hardly any support for KOS. Nor are there plans so thats why I dont see why people care about HB for this emu as its not meant to cater to HB if you want HB use the other great DCemulators which are dealing with HB before comerical.[/quote]

    well over on on DCEmulation

    garrofi wrote:
    about elf file format, if someone has a source to read elf files, please contact me, and I will add support for elf files.

    About the problem with homebrew apps. I have been debugging rott and after reading the toc file, the application exits. I don't have any problem with my lle gd-rom code with commercial games, any idea about it?

    and when you load an application via command line, chankast is emulating bios, but only a few calls, kos examples work fine with that.

    you need a 1st_read.bin file and the file has to be unscrambled.

    Garrofi
    Also I am able to start my SDL application I wrote. There is limited support, and I am sure that as future version come out the issue will be resolved.

    I got my SDL GBA emulator running under Chankast Alpha .2a. I can navigate through the SDL menu's, select a rom, and then preceed to the emulation which is now using DMA to render to the PVR, I get no picture just sound. So I changed it to use non DMA PVR and I get a display and can play the GBA emulator within the Dreamcast emulator very slow though

    Troy



    I just checked on older version of the GBA emulator that was using SDL rendering and it works also.
